数据库查找的符号是什么
-
数据库查找的符号是一种特殊的语法标记,用于在查询语句中指定要搜索的条件。下面是一些常用的数据库查找符号:
-
等于符号(=):用于比较两个值是否相等,例如:WHERE age = 25。
-
不等于符号(<>或!=):用于比较两个值是否不相等,例如:WHERE gender <> 'male'。
-
大于符号(>)和小于符号(<):用于比较两个值的大小关系,例如:WHERE salary > 50000。
-
大于等于符号(>=)和小于等于符号(<=):用于比较两个值的大小关系,包括等于的情况,例如:WHERE grade >= 60。
-
包含符号(LIKE):用于模糊匹配,可以匹配指定模式的字符串,例如:WHERE name LIKE 'A%'。
-
IN符号:用于指定一个值的列表,如果某个字段的值在列表中,则返回结果,例如:WHERE department IN ('HR', 'Finance')。
-
BETWEEN符号:用于指定一个范围,如果某个字段的值在范围内,则返回结果,例如:WHERE age BETWEEN 18 AND 30。
-
IS NULL和IS NOT NULL:用于判断某个字段的值是否为空,例如:WHERE email IS NULL。
以上是一些常见的数据库查找符号,不同数据库系统可能会有一些特定的符号或语法规则,因此在使用时需要根据具体的数据库系统进行参考。
1年前 -
-
在数据库查询中,常用的符号有以下几种:
- 等于(=):用于查找与指定值相等的记录。
例如:SELECT * FROM 表名 WHERE 列名 = 值;
- 不等于(<> 或 !=):用于查找与指定值不相等的记录。
例如:SELECT * FROM 表名 WHERE 列名 <> 值;
- 大于(>)和小于(<):用于查找大于或小于指定值的记录。
例如:SELECT * FROM 表名 WHERE 列名 > 值;
- 大于等于(>=)和小于等于(<=):用于查找大于等于或小于等于指定值的记录。
例如:SELECT * FROM 表名 WHERE 列名 >= 值;
- LIKE:用于模糊查找,通常与通配符配合使用。
例如:SELECT * FROM 表名 WHERE 列名 LIKE '值%';
- IN:用于查找属于指定值列表的记录。
例如:SELECT * FROM 表名 WHERE 列名 IN (值1, 值2, 值3);
- NOT IN:用于查找不属于指定值列表的记录。
例如:SELECT * FROM 表名 WHERE 列名 NOT IN (值1, 值2, 值3);
- BETWEEN:用于查找在指定范围内的记录。
例如:SELECT * FROM 表名 WHERE 列名 BETWEEN 值1 AND 值2;
- NOT BETWEEN:用于查找不在指定范围内的记录。
例如:SELECT * FROM 表名 WHERE 列名 NOT BETWEEN 值1 AND 值2;
这些符号是数据库查询中常用的,通过灵活运用它们可以实现各种复杂的数据查找操作。
1年前 -
在数据库中,常用的查找符号有以下几种:
-
等于符号(=):用于查找与指定值相等的数据。例如,SELECT * FROM table WHERE column = value;
-
不等于符号(<>或!=):用于查找与指定值不相等的数据。例如,SELECT * FROM table WHERE column <> value;
-
大于符号(>):用于查找大于指定值的数据。例如,SELECT * FROM table WHERE column > value;
-
小于符号(<):用于查找小于指定值的数据。例如,SELECT * FROM table WHERE column < value;
-
大于等于符号(>=):用于查找大于或等于指定值的数据。例如,SELECT * FROM table WHERE column >= value;
-
小于等于符号(<=):用于查找小于或等于指定值的数据。例如,SELECT * FROM table WHERE column <= value;
-
模糊匹配符号(LIKE):用于查找满足指定模式的数据。例如,SELECT * FROM table WHERE column LIKE 'value%';
-
区间符号(BETWEEN):用于查找在指定范围内的数据。例如,SELECT * FROM table WHERE column BETWEEN value1 AND value2;
-
IN符号:用于查找在指定值列表中的数据。例如,SELECT * FROM table WHERE column IN (value1, value2, value3);
-
NOT IN符号:用于查找不在指定值列表中的数据。例如,SELECT * FROM table WHERE column NOT IN (value1, value2, value3);
-
通配符(%):用于在模糊匹配中表示任意字符。例如,SELECT * FROM table WHERE column LIKE '%value%';
-
通配符(_):用于在模糊匹配中表示任意单个字符。例如,SELECT * FROM table WHERE column LIKE 'v_lue';
-
逻辑运算符(AND、OR、NOT):用于组合多个条件进行复杂的查询。例如,SELECT * FROM table WHERE column1 = value1 AND column2 = value2;
-
通配符(*):用于选择所有的列。例如,SELECT * FROM table;
以上是常用的数据库查找符号,可以根据具体的查询需求选择合适的符号进行数据查找。
1年前 -